About Torque
Torque follows Cary Ford, a skilled biker who rides fast and lives on the edge. After a vicious rival frames him for the murder of a gang member, the situation spirals into a dangerous trap. The victim turns out to be the brother of Trey, a formidable gang leader who commands the most feared street crew in the country. With a police warrant closing in and Trey's people dogging his every turn, Ford must prove his innocence while staying one step ahead of the chase. He crosses paths with a web of loyalties and rivalries, where every ally could be an enemy in disguise. As the clock ticks, Ford fights to clear his name before the hunters close in today.
Released in 2004 and directed by Joseph Kahn, Torque draws on an original screenplay by Matt Johnson rather than being an adaptation. The film emphasizes sleek style, high velocity motorcycle stunts, and a music aesthetic that feels kinetic and alive.
Torque earned about 46.5 million dollars worldwide against a 40 million dollar budget, placing it in the modest profit range for a mid range action title. Its box office performance reflected solid international reach without turning into a major blockbuster.
While Torque did not spark a lasting meme or launch a franchise, its distinctive look and tempo left a mark on mid 2000s genre blends. The movie pairs chrome ridden bikes with glossy lighting, rapid editing, and a swagger that helped define a distinct era of biker action cinema today.
Critics offered mixed reviews, praising the action sequences and production design while noting the plot's pacing and plotting. The film centers on loyalty among outlaw riders, the lure of fame, and the rush of living on the edge. Its brisk tempo and visual flair sometimes compensate for a thinner script.
